KonkaniFood 2.0: An Explainable Code-Mixed Marathi English Multilingual Transformer-Based Dataset for Sentiment Classification
Abstract
The widespread adoption of social media platforms has increased the availability of code-mixed textual data, particularly for low-resource languages such as Marathi–English. But sentiment analysis has considerable obstacles stemming from multilingual diversity, transliteration complexity, and the scarcity of high-quality annotated datasets. This work presents `KonkaniFood 2.0`, a 5,195 YouTube comments dataset of Konkani cuisine, collected through web scraping and carefully annotated for positive, negative and neutral sentiment (3-Class), with a Fleiss's kappa score of 0.967. Sentiment categorisation was carried out using Advanced Transformer-Based Language Models: mBERT, MuRIL,and IndicBERT. MuRIL model showed a better understanding of the semantic nuances of code-mixed text with 98% accuracy. Moreover, explainable AI (XAI) approaches were employed to interpret the model predictions by highlighting sentiment-carrying phrases, hence boosting transparency and trustworthiness. This work offers a valuable resource in Marathi-English (Mr-En) resource-scarce, code-mixed multilingual sentiment analysis.
